Richardson is an English surname most commonly found in North East England.
[2] The prefix Richard is a given name popularised during the Middle English period [3][4] derived from the Germanic ric ("power") and hard ("brave"/"hardy").
The names Richard and Richardson are found in records as early as 1381 in Yorkshire, England.
[7] There are variant spellings including the Swedish Richardsson.
